Output beccc087d859cd70fbd56217c433edcfa5b8a65bbf45371c78e898fd18c153f7:0

value
142443
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4e23eacb1c7d8c5b4470e1801c1817c9a91f34e OP_EQUAL
address
3JBSaqcxDhDJH2PCTN6u7bxVK88NV49ZXH
transaction
beccc087d859cd70fbd56217c433edcfa5b8a65bbf45371c78e898fd18c153f7
confirmations
267156
spent
true